The video discusses the challenges of redox reactions in chemistry and introduces an online calculator to help balance these reactions. It demonstrates how to use the calculator, explaining the step-by-step process of balancing redox reactions, including oxidation numbers and half reactions. The video offers tips for learning and practicing redox reactions, emphasizing the importance of understanding each step and utilizing available resources like textbooks and peers. It concludes by reminding viewers that the calculator is a learning tool and won't be available during tests.
